Ford tests for this exact scenario when the cars go through engineering validation. They park the car in a 4 walled enclosure, start the engine and idle it for hours on end. Any overheating is considered a failure and the failed part goes back to the drawing board.

If your car overheats sitting in traffic, something has failed and needs to be repaired/replaced. A well maintained stock car should idle all day in 100 degree heat, AC blasting with no problem.

Generators typically don't idle. They run in a peak torque RPM range that allows them to be efficient. Idle is not a power generating RPM. I don't know anything specific about Coyotes, but a lot of engines have splash oiling that prefers when the engine isn't only idling. Engines like varying RPM.

But even if you are in a bad traffic jam, you're going to be moving a little, stepping on the gas slightly, etc. So I agree with everyone that said not to worry.
